| Oysterboys make the German Newspapers |
|
|
|
Mick Finch (Elwood)
featured in the German Press with his WTFC/England flag. Mike who is the
secretary of the WTFC supporters club returned to Whitstable to watch the
victory over Trinidad and Tobago at the Belmont clubhouse on the big screen,
(England won 2-0). Mike said; ?We decided to come back as we did not have
tickets for the Trinidad and Tobago game and go back for the Sweden one next
week. I must say that the whole experience has been fantastic, it?s like one
big party over there and I can honestly say I have seen no problems between the
fans, in fact no problems at all. It?s just been the most magical time, meeting
all the fans from around the World during the Worlds biggest football
tournament. I must say that watching at
the clubhouse was the next best thing to being there, after all, where better
to watch a football match than at a football club, tell you what the beer is a
darn sight cheaper than in Germany, it?s so expensive but I would not have
missed it for the world.?
